Assuming you are varying your birds in a large room as well as the pop opening door is big sufficient for the breed you keep, after that the primary demands of housing boil down to 3 factors which will certainly specify the variety of birds your home will hold; perches, nest boxes and air flow. Most breeds of chicken will perch when they go to roost during the night, this perch needs to ideally be 5-8cm wide with smoothed off edges so the foot rests pleasantly on it. The perch ought to be higher than the nest box access as chickens will likewise normally try to find the acme to perch. A perch below that will certainly have the birds roosting in the nest box over night (which is by the way when they generate the most poo) bring about dirtied eggs the list below day. They shouldn't nevertheless be so high off the floor of the house that leg injuries can occur when the bird comes down in the morning. Chickens need regarding 20cm of perch each (in tiny types this is obviously less), plus if more than one perch is set up in the house they need to be greater than 30cm apart. They will certainly hunker up with their neighbors yet are not that keen on roosting with a beak in the bloomers of the bird in front. Preferably your home must have a the very least one nest box for each 3 birds and also these should be off the ground and also in the darkest area of your home. The house needs to have adequate ventilation: without it then condensation will certainly build up every night, even in the chilliest of climate. Know, air flow works with the principle of warm air leaving through a high space attracting cooler air in from a lower space - it's not a collection of openings on opposite walls of your house as well as at the exact same degree, this is just what's referred to as a draft.
